Yahoo Canada Web Search

Search results

    • The week's best photos

      The week's best photos

      The Week via Yahoo Canada News· 7 days ago

      ...Kodikara / Getty Images) A stork nest in Wehrheim, Germany (Image credit: Michael Probst / AP ) Heavy rain overflows the Rapidan Dam near Mankato,...